WebSep 9, 2024 · Hematoxylin and Eosin are the principle stains used in the histopathology laboratory for the demonstration of the nucleus and the cytoplasmic inclusions. Hematoxylin is a Basic dye that stains the acidic components of the cell i.e. the nucleus whereas Eosin is the Acidic dye that stains the Basic components of the cell i.e Cytoplasm. WebJun 28, 2024 · Principle of Periodic acid- Schiff (PAS) Staining. The periodic acid of the stain reacts with carbohydrates in an oxidative process. In this process, the polysaccharide and the periodic acid reaction form an oxidized compound- aldehyde. Auramine and Rhodamine are nonspecific fluorochrome dyes that are attracted to acid-fast microorganisms. WebFeb 8, 2024 · Principle of silver staining. Silver staining is a simple, yet powerful technique used to visualize proteins in gels. The process involves the selective reduction of silver ions in the vicinity of protein molecules, leading to the formation of insoluble metallic silver.
